Call for free catalog. 5/21 2004 108 Hannah Julia Blume will celebrate her bat mitzvah at Temple Shir Shalom on Saturday, May 22. She is the daughter of Laurie and David Blume, sister of Sarah and granddaughter of Betty and Donald Greene, Ellie and Michael Blume and the late Marcia Arnhowitz. Her proud great-grand- mother is Rachel Miller. Hannah is a stu- dent at Berkshire Middle School in Bloomfield Hills. Her mitzvah projects include collecting and donating books to Barbara Lowen's fourth-grade class at Pepper Elementary School in Oak Park and working at Yad Ezra in Berkley. Ashley Jennifer Borkin and Melissa Sara Borkin, daughters of Bobbie and Mark Borkin and sisters to Julie; Michael and Lauren, will celebrate their Melissa Ashley b'not mitzvah Saturday, May 22, at Temple Emanu-El. Proud grandmother Augiista Schrut will participate in the simchah. The girls are also granddaugh- ters of the late Irene and Harry Borkin, the late Sam Keith and the late Max Schrut. Ashley and Melissa are seventh-grade honor students at Norup Middle School in Oak Park. Their mitzvah projects include volunteering at Yad Ezra in Berkley, with the Friendship Circle and working for the Huntington Woods Teen Community Service Corps. Mickey Jacobs, son of Debra and Fred Jacobs and brother of Allison, will cele- brate his bar mitzvah on Saturday, May 22 at Temple Israel. His proud grand- parents are Evelyn and Gerald Kepes, and Joan and Dr. Benjamin Stein. He is also the grand- child of the late Sidney R. Jacobs. Mickey attends Birmingham Covington School, where he is an honor student. His most meaningful mitzvah project began about a year ago, when he started spending time with a special- needs child whom met through Friendship Circle; he intends to contin- ue these visits.
